General Information

Title: Requiem aeternam
Composer: Peter Cornelius

Number of voices: 4vv   Voicings: TTBB or SATB
Genre: SacredMotet

Language: Latin
Instruments: A cappella

First published: 1905-1906 in Musikalisches Werke, Peter Cornelius
